Output 66d8477dc3563611bfa2e776807a92128c31f7062e35b1edf095f66c10313c88:0

value
141400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 beffd3b3066f21a59ee0d8ce51cd47c18405d662 OP_EQUALVERIFY OP_CHECKSIG
address
1JQurciwpMCLbFUBSGUaRkqHWTgxzm9hac
transaction
66d8477dc3563611bfa2e776807a92128c31f7062e35b1edf095f66c10313c88
confirmations
578533
spent
true